REP LIEU COMMENDS LOS ANGELES COUNTY GRANT TO SUPPORT HOUSEHOLDS IMPACTED BY LAND MOVEMENT ON PALOS VERDES PENINSULA

October 3, 2024
LOS ANGELES- Today, Congressman Ted Lieu (D-Los Angeles County) issued the following statement after the Rancho Palos Verdes City Council allocated $2.8 million in direct relief to residents in the Portuguese Bend land movement area. The funding comes from a $5 million grant from Los Angeles County to support the City's response efforts after recent land movement events forced utility shutoffs and evacuations across the Palos Verdes Peninsula. "I am pleased to see immediate relief coming to Rancho Palos Verdes residents and thankful to Los Angeles County Supervisor Janice Hahn for working to secure this funding for the City,"said Congressman Lieu. "While these funds may not completely cover the overhead costs incurred by impacted residents-to switch to alternate power sources, fortify their home's foundation, or find temporary housing-they are an important step in efforts to respond to historic land movement throughout the region."

"I have visited the landslide area and witnessed the devastating effects of these events on our community. In the weeks following the increased land movement, I met with FEMA experts and state and county officials to better understand the lasting impacts of the landslides and what support may be available to residents. My staff and I are engaged in ongoing conversations with impacted residents, city, county and state officials, and our federal partners to ensure that the Rancho Palos Verdes community has access to all possible resources. I remain ready to support any requests by the State of California for federal assistance in responding to this emergency."
